با سلام و عرض ادب و احترام خدمت شما دوستان . امیدوارم حال تان خوب باشد.دوستان عزیز همانطور که در اموزش ها قبلی وردپرس در رجیران برای شما درباره پست های سفارشی توضیحاتی را دادیم و چگونگی ساخت پست های سفارشی را برای شما دوستان بیان کردم ، این اموزش وردپرس هم می توان گفت که به پست های سفارشی در وردپرس مربوط می شود ، پس شما دوستان عزیز با این اموزش هک وردپرس همراه من باشید و از همراهی شما عزیزان سپاسگزارم .
مطالب سفارشی وردپرس در صفحه اصلی سایت
شما برای این که بتوانید در وردپرس یک مدیریت بهتری داشته باشید می توانید پست های سفارشی را ایجاد نمایید که در این پست های سفارشی همانطور که می دانید ، می توانید بخش های جداگانه ای را برای ایجاد کردن مطلب با فرمت ها و امکانات متفاوت و دلخواهی را ایجاد کنید و حتی شما می توانید در این این مطالب تصاویر شاخص ، خلاصه مطالب و دسته بندی ها را حذف نمایید و تنها از امکانات و ویژگی های دلخواه خود استفاده کنید و تغییرات را ایجاد نمایید . حال شما دوستان می دانید که نمی توانید در حالت عادی نوشته های custom post types را در صفحه اصلی با سایر مطالب دیگر وردپرس نمایش دهید و من در این اموزش هک وردپرس برای شما دوستان قطعه کدی را معرفی می کنم که با استفاده از این قطعه کد می توانید پست های سفارشی وردپرس را در صفحه اصلی و یا home قالب وردپرس نمایش دهید ، پس شما دوستانی که می خواهید مطالب سفارشی خود را در صفحه ی اول وب سایت وردپرس خود قرار دهید ، در این اموزش قطعه کدی را برای انجام این کار معرفی می کنم .
دوستان بیشتر افزونه هایی که دارای تنظیمات مستقلی هستند همانند افزونه های فروشگاه ساز و افزونه های دانلود در ازای پراخت وردپرس edd و یا easy digital downloads از پست های سفارشی و یا در واقع همان پست تایپ برای نشان دادن محصولات استفاده می کنند و یکی از ویژگی های اصلی این افزونه های نام برده همین عدم نمایش محصولات در صفحه اصلی می باشد که شما بتوانید محصولات را در هر جای دیگر و به صورت دلخواه به نمایش درآورید و به جز صفحه ی اصلی وب سایت ، اما !!!! اگر شما تمایل دارید که محصولات شما در صفحه ی اصلی و ابتدایی سایت به نمایش در اورده شود ، باید از قطعه کد زیر استفاده کنید و این قطعه کد را در فایل functions.php قالب وردپرس وب سایت تان ذخیره نمایید و شما برای این که بتوانید که پست های سفارشی دیگری را اضافه نمایید ، فقط لازم است که نام ان پست را با علامت , در کنار سایر پست های سفارشی اضافه نمایید ، به همین راحتی تمام !!!
فقط نکته ای که اینجا باقی می ماند ، بهتر است شما برای انجام این کار از فایل قالب خود پشتیبانی نمایید تا در صورت بروز خطا ، شما با مشکل دیگری روبرو نشوید !!!
۱
۲
۳
۴
۵
۶
|
add_filter( 'pre_get_posts' , 'my_get_posts' ); function my_get_posts( $query ) { if ( is_home() && $query ->is_main_query() ) $query ->set( 'post_type' , array ( 'post' , 'download' , 'product' ) ); return $query ; } |
خب شما دوستان فقط لازم است این قطعه کد را در داخل فایل فانکشن functions.php قالب وردپرس خود کپی نمایید و ذخیره کنید ، از این پس شما می توانید تصاویر محصولات خود را در صفحه ابتدایی سایت مشاهده نمایید .
دوستان عزیز با معرفی این قطعه کد کاربردی وردپرس ، اموزش هک وردپرس امروز به پایان رسید ، از این که شما دوستان تا انتهای این اموزش همراه من بودید سپاسگزارم ، امیدوارم این اموزش هم برای شما دوستان مفید واقع گردد ، با اموزش های بعدی وردپرس همراه من باشید .